DESCRIPTION:

We are searching for two Senior Associates to support our benefits function for a 24-month contract position.
These positions will support our global benefits function within our Total Rewards Center of Excellence (COE) to create detailed inventories of benefit programs (including knowledge articles) and to assist with benefits harmonization activities for our business units for our APAC, LATAM and EMEA regions (over 40 countries).

Duties and qualifications include:
Benefits Inventory
Work with Field HR and HR Delivery Centers (HRDCs) in regions outside of North America (APAC, LATAM and EMEA) to:
Collect source documents (policies, plan documents, legal agreements) for all benefits within each country
Create Policy documents for existing benefits with no documentation
Create Benefit Knowledge Articles HR and Employee view
Centralize and post benefit Knowledge Articles for HR with plan information in easy-to-use format
Add or update centralized Inventory portal with detailed benefit plan details, vendors, costing, and program management information
Business Unit Harmonization support:
Prepare side by side analysis of insured and non-insured benefits for countries considering harmonization
Put together recommendations on cost, employee impact and complexity of change
Develop initial plan and timeline for harmonization of insured benefits

Required Skills and Qualifications:
Understanding of international employee benefits landscape, including local regulations and market practices across various regions
Previous experience with complex benefit plans, including health insurance, retirement plans, and wellness programs
Strong analytical skills to assess data and identify trends
Excellent communication and interpersonal skills to effectively collaborate with cross-functional teams across different cultures
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ously and meet deadlines
Proficiency in HR systems and data analysis tools
